ITW Creative Works blog

Default description.

Is Your Website Secure? Best Practices for Protecting User Data

Is Your Website Secure? Best Practices for Protecting User Data
Web Development Cybersecurity Digital Marketing 13 min read 10 comments

Discover the best practices for protecting user data and ensuring your website is secure against common threats.


Understanding Website Security: Why It Matters

Alright, folks! Let’s talk about something that might not be as thrilling as a rollercoaster ride but is just as important—website security. Now, you might be thinking, “Why should I care about website security? My site is just a tiny fish in a vast ocean of the internet!” Well, my friend, even small fish can attract big sharks, and those sharks are called cyber threats.

Picture this: you’ve spent countless hours and maybe even a small fortune crafting the perfect website for your business. It’s sleek, user-friendly, and brimming with engaging content. But then, out of nowhere, a cybercriminal sneaks in, wreaks havoc, and poof—your website is down, your user data is compromised, and your reputation takes a nosedive. Yikes! That’s a nightmare no one wants to experience. But wait, there’s good news! You can avoid this digital disaster by understanding why website security matters and taking the right steps to protect your site.

First off, let’s talk about trust. When users visit your website, they’re not just browsing—they’re placing their trust in you. They expect their personal information, like email addresses, phone numbers, and payment details, to be secure. If your website gets hacked and their data is compromised, that trust is shattered faster than you can say “data breach.” And trust me, rebuilding that trust is no walk in the park.

Next up, let’s chat about SEO. You want your website to rank high on search engines, don’t you? Of course, you do! But here’s the kicker: search engines, especially our good friend Google, take website security seriously. If your site isn’t secure, it’s going to take a hit in the search rankings. Search engines flag insecure sites, and potential visitors will see those dreaded “Not Secure” warnings. That’s like having a big, flashing neon sign that says, “Enter at your own risk!” Not exactly the welcoming vibe you’re going for, right?

And let’s not forget about compliance. Depending on your industry, there are regulations (like GDPR or CCPA) that require you to protect user data. Non-compliance can lead to hefty fines and legal troubles. So, securing your website isn’t just about keeping hackers at bay; it’s about staying on the right side of the law.

Now, I know what you’re thinking: “This all sounds super serious. Is there a fun side to website security?” Well, while it might not be as fun as a beach party, there’s a certain satisfaction in knowing your website is a fortress. Plus, implementing security measures can be like a cool tech adventure—think of it as gearing up your site with high-tech armor and gadgets straight out of a spy movie.

In a nutshell, website security is crucial because it protects your users, boosts your SEO, ensures compliance, and maintains your reputation. So, let’s roll up our sleeves and dive into the world of website security. Your users (and your peace of mind) will thank you!

Common Threats to Website Security

Alright, let’s dive into the murky waters of website security threats. Picture your website as a bustling, vibrant city. Now, imagine all the potential criminals lurking around corners, waiting for the perfect moment to strike. Scary, right? But don’t worry, knowledge is power, and understanding these common threats can help you fortify your digital fortress.

First off, we’ve got the notorious malware. This nasty piece of software can sneak into your website through various means, like infected plugins or malicious ads. Once it’s in, it can wreak all sorts of havoc—from stealing sensitive data to spamming your visitors with unwanted content. Think of malware as that uninvited guest who crashes your party and ruins everything.

Then there’s the ever-persistent phishing attacks. These are like digital con artists who trick your users into giving up their personal information. They often masquerade as trusted entities, sending emails that look legit but are actually bait. If your users take the bait, their data—and your website’s reputation—could be compromised.

Let’s not forget SQL injection. Sounds fancy, right? But it’s basically just a hacker inserting rogue SQL code into your website’s database query. This can allow them to access, modify, or delete data. Imagine someone sneaking into your city hall and tampering with all the records. Not cool.

Next on the list is the infamous DDoS attack (Distributed Denial of Service). This involves overwhelming your website with a flood of traffic, causing it to slow down or crash entirely. It’s like a horde of zombies swarming your city gates, leaving your defenses overwhelmed and your citizens vulnerable.

Cross-Site Scripting (XSS) is another sneaky threat. This occurs when an attacker injects malicious scripts into web pages viewed by other users. It’s like someone graffitiing offensive messages all over your city, and anyone who visits gets an eyeful of unpleasantness.

And let’s not overlook man-in-the-middle attacks. These cybercriminals intercept the communication between your website and your users, eavesdropping on sensitive information exchanges. Picture a shady character lurking in the shadows, listening to every conversation in your city’s cafes.

But wait, there’s more! Brute force attacks involve hackers trying countless username-password combinations at lightning speed until they crack the code. It’s like a burglar systematically trying every key on a massive keyring until one fits your front door.

Feeling a bit overwhelmed? Don’t worry, you’re not alone. Website security can feel like a never-ending game of whack-a-mole. But by staying informed about these threats, you’re taking the first step towards securing your digital domain. Ready to dive deeper into how you can protect your website? Check out Cloudflare’s guide to web security or Google’s security fundamentals.

Stay vigilant, keep your defenses up, and remember—every good city has a robust security plan. Your website should be no different. For more insights and tips on safeguarding your digital space, don’t hesitate to explore our projects at ITW Creative Works.

Implementing Secure Web Design Practices

Alright, let’s get down to brass tacks. Implementing secure web design practices is like putting a lock on your front door. It keeps the bad guys out and makes sure your website is a safe haven for user data protection. But how do you go about it? Fear not, brave web warrior, for we’ve got the inside scoop on making your web design both stylish and secure.

First, let’s talk about the golden rule: SSL/TLS encryption. If your website isn’t sporting that little padlock icon, then you’re practically inviting trouble. SSL (Secure Sockets Layer) and its upgraded cousin, TLS (Transport Layer Security), encrypt the data exchanged between your users and your server. This is essential for protecting sensitive information like login credentials and payment details from prying eyes. Plus, Google gives brownie points for HTTPS, so it’s a win-win!

Next up, secure coding practices. Think of this as the foundation of your digital fortress. Secure coding isn’t just a one-time effort; it’s an ongoing commitment. This means using frameworks and libraries that are known for their security features and keeping them up-to-date. Regularly review the OWASP Top Ten vulnerabilities to stay ahead of the curve. From SQL injection to cross-site scripting (XSS), being aware of common threats can help you build defenses that are harder to penetrate than Fort Knox.

Now, let’s not forget about authentication and authorization. Implementing multi-factor authentication (MFA) can add an extra layer of security that’s tougher to crack than a walnut. Ensure that your users’ passwords are hashed and salted, making them virtually useless to any hacker who might get their hands on them. And while you’re at it, don’t forget about proper session management. Use secure cookies and set appropriate session timeouts to minimize risks.

But wait, there’s more! Security headers can be your unsung heroes. HTTP headers like Content Security Policy (CSP), X-Content-Type-Options, and X-Frame-Options can prevent a host of attacks, from XSS to clickjacking. It’s like adding an extra layer of armor to your website.

And speaking of layers, let’s talk about regular updates and patch management. Keeping your software, plugins, and CMS up-to-date is akin to regularly changing the locks on your doors. Vulnerabilities are constantly being discovered, and updates often include necessary patches to fix these security holes. So, don’t be that person who ignores update notifications—embrace them!

Finally, let’s sprinkle in some user education. Educating your users about the importance of security practices, like recognizing phishing attempts and using strong passwords, can go a long way. An informed user is less likely to fall prey to attacks, which in turn keeps your website safer.

Implementing these secure web design practices may seem like a daunting task, but remember, you’re not alone. Partnering with experts, like the team at ITW Creative Works, can provide the guidance and support you need. For more insights on web design and development, check out their informative blogs on future trends, accessibility, and digital marketing. Secure web design isn’t just a practice; it’s a promise to your users that their data is safe with you.

Essential Tools for Website Protection

Alright, folks, let’s dive into the virtual toolbox of website protection! Imagine your website as a digital fortress, guarding user data like it’s the crown jewels. But instead of a moat and drawbridge, you need a suite of cutting-edge tools to fend off those pesky cyber marauders. Fear not, for we’re about to unveil the arsenal that’ll keep your website secure, and your users’ data safe and sound.

First thing’s first: firewalls. Think of firewalls as the bouncers at the club entrance, keeping the riff-raff out. A robust firewall monitors incoming and outgoing traffic, acting as a barrier between your trusted internal network and untrusted external networks. It’s like having a digital Gandalf shouting, “You shall not pass!” to any suspicious activity.

Next up, SSL Certificates. If your website doesn’t have one, it’s like sending your users’ data through the internet in a clear, unsealed envelope. SSL (Secure Sockets Layer) encrypts the data transmitted between the user and the server, making it unreadable to anyone who might intercept it. Not only does this protect sensitive information like credit card details, but it also boosts your SEO ranking. Search engines love secure sites!

Now, let’s talk about antivirus and anti-malware software. These tools are the digital equivalent of hand sanitizer and face masks in a pandemic—they protect your website from malicious software that can cause data breaches and other cybersecurity nightmares. Regular scans and updates ensure that your defenses are always up to date against the latest threats.

Then there’s Content Delivery Networks (CDNs). While primarily used to speed up your website, CDNs can also bolster security. By distributing your content across multiple servers worldwide, CDNs help mitigate Distributed Denial of Service (DDoS) attacks, which can crash your site by overwhelming it with traffic. It’s like having a network of bodyguards spread across the globe, ready to tackle any brute force attack.

Don’t forget about two-factor authentication (2FA). This adds an extra layer of security by requiring users to verify their identity through a second method, typically a code sent to their phone. It’s like having a double lock on your front door—sure, it’s an extra step, but it makes breaking in twice as hard.

For those who are serious about cybersecurity (and let’s be honest, who isn’t?), security plugins are a must. If you’re using platforms like WordPress, plugins like Wordfence or Sucuri can provide comprehensive security solutions, from malware scanning to firewall protection. It’s like having a Swiss Army knife of security tools at your fingertips.

Lastly, let’s not overlook the importance of regular backups. Even with the best security measures in place, breaches can still happen. Backing up your site regularly ensures that you can quickly restore it to a previous state if disaster strikes. It’s like having a spare key hidden under the doormat—just in case.

Incorporating these tools into your website strategy not only enhances security but also instills confidence in your users, knowing their data is in safe hands. And remember, a secure website is not just a shield against data breaches; it’s a cornerstone of a trustworthy online presence. For more insights on building a robust digital presence, check out How Can Web Development Enhance Your Brand’s Digital Presence and From Concept to Launch: The Journey of Creating a Custom Website.

So, gear up and fortify your digital fortress. Your users (and their data) will thank you!

Monitoring and Maintaining Website Security

Alright, folks! You’ve put in the hard yards to secure your website, but don’t rest on your laurels just yet. Think of website security like tending a garden—you can’t just plant the seeds and walk away. You’ve got to water, weed, and watch out for pesky critters. So, how do you keep your digital garden flourishing and free of pests? Let’s dig into monitoring and maintaining your website security with some handy tips and best practices.

First off, regular updates are your best friends. Just like how your favorite apps keep nudging you for updates, your website needs the same love. Software developers are constantly patching vulnerabilities, so keeping your website’s software, plugins, and themes up-to-date is crucial. It’s not just about new features; it’s about patching holes that cyber baddies could sneak through.

Next, let’s talk about backups. Imagine spending years crafting the perfect site, only for it to disappear overnight because of a cyber attack. Sounds like a nightmare, right? Regular backups act like a safety net, ensuring that even if your site gets compromised, you can bounce back quickly. Aim to back up your data daily, and store those backups in multiple locations—cloud storage and physical drives are good bets.

Now, it’s time for some surveillance. No, not the creepy kind. We’re talking about website monitoring tools. These nifty tools keep an eye on your site 24/7, alerting you to suspicious activities. Ever heard of intrusion detection systems? They’re like the alarm systems of the digital world, giving you a heads-up if someone tries to break in.

While we’re on the topic of monitoring, let’s not forget the importance of regular security audits. These are like health check-ups for your website. By conducting periodic audits, you can identify vulnerabilities before the bad guys do. And hey, speaking of regular check-ups, you might want to read more about Designing with Purpose: How User-Centered Design Enhances Customer Satisfaction. It’s a great way to ensure your website is not just secure but also user-friendly.

Another key aspect is user management. Ensure that only the necessary people have access to your website’s backend. Implementing strong, unique passwords and two-factor authentication can add an extra layer of security.

And let’s not forget about SSL certificates. If your website handles any form of sensitive data, an SSL certificate is non-negotiable. It encrypts the data between your server and the user’s browser, making it much harder for cybercriminals to intercept. Plus, it earns you brownie points with search engines, giving your SEO a nice little boost.

Lastly, stay informed. Cyber threats evolve rapidly, so keeping yourself updated on the latest security trends and threats is essential. Follow cybersecurity blogs, attend webinars, and maybe even consider joining a cybersecurity community.

In conclusion, maintaining website security is an ongoing process. It’s like tending to a beautiful garden that needs constant care and attention. By keeping your software updated, performing regular backups, using monitoring tools, conducting security audits, managing users wisely, and staying informed, you can ensure your website remains a safe haven for your users. For more insights on crafting engaging and secure websites, check out Maximizing User Engagement Through Interactive Web Elements and other awesome resources at ITW Creative Works!

About

We're a creative agency based in Los Angeles, California. We provide software, marketing & consulting services to businesses of all sizes. We specialize in responsive web design, desktop app development, and SEO.